Beef & Broccoli

Meat and vegetables are my favorites, and most evenings in my home revolve around combining them into delicious, hearty meals. I would recommend this beef and broccoli recipe for a filling meal.

Instructions:

2 lbs. Chuck Roast (cup into cubes)

1 cup Beef Broth

1/2 cup Soy Sauce

1/4 cup Brown Sugar

1 Tbsp. Sesame Oil

4 Garlic Cloves (minced or pressed)

1 Medium Onion (sliced)

1 head of broccoli (cleaned and cut into bite-sized florets)

Slurry:

2 Tbsp. Cornstarch

4 Tbsp. Cold Water

Instructions:

  • Add the chuck roast and sliced onions to a crockpot.
  • In a mixing bowl add beef broth, soy sauce, brown sugar, sesame oil, and minced garlic cloves and whisk together.
  • Pour the contents of the mixing bowl over the chuck roast and onions in the crockpot.
  • Cook covered in the crockpot on medium for 2 1/2 hours.
  • After 2 1/2 hours check for tenderness. If the meat has reached your desired doneness continue with instructions below. If not, cook for another hour or so.
  • Make a slurry by whisking together the cold water and cornstarch in a small bowl.
  • Pour into the crockpot with the beef and onions. Stir in well to mix.
  • Add 1 head of broccoli cleaned and cut into bite-sized florets.
  • Cook covered for another 30 minutes in the crock pot.
  • Stir in the broccoli to mix.
  • Serve over cooked rice.
